Software Engineering Manager, Fraud

Assured · Dubai

Hybrid: DubaiFull TimeInformation Technology
Posted 4 months ago

Job description

Responsibilities

  • Lead a hands-on Fraud Engineering team responsible for building and scaling a customer-facing fraud product used by large insurers.
  • Own development of detection logic, decisioning workflows, rules and signals, APIs, and administrative tools for configuration, monitoring, and iteration.
  • Define technical direction and architecture for the fraud product, balancing configurability, performance, accuracy, explainability, and long-term scalability.
  • Partner with Product, Design, and Client Engagement to translate customer pain points and real-world fraud scenarios into robust, usable product capabilities.
  • Review code, unblock complex problems, and contribute technically when needed to accelerate delivery and clarity.
  • Hire, mentor, and grow engineers across levels; set engineering standards, development processes, and hiring priorities as the product scales.
  • Ensure the product remains flexible and extensible as fraud patterns and customer needs evolve; own operational reliability and observability for fraud systems.

Requirements

  • 8+ years software engineering
  • 3+ years management
  • High-growth experience
  • Hands-on engineering
  • Systems thinking
  • Strong communicator
  • Mentorship experience
  • Fraud systems familiarity
  • API design experience
  • UAE work eligibility

Preferred Qualifications

  • Experience with fraud, risk, or abuse prevention systems
  • Familiarity with Node.js and TypeScript
  • Experience with React (TypeScript) and GraphQL
  • Python for data/ML pipelines
  • Docker and containerized deployments
  • PostgreSQL and relational data modeling
  • AWS cloud services experience
  • Exposure to machine learning pipelines and signal engineering

Benefits

  • Competitive compensation and equity opportunities
  • Comprehensive health and medical insurance plans
  • Paid leave and annual leave policies
  • Housing or relocation allowance where applicable
  • Professional growth, mentorship, and a collaborative engineering culture

About the Company

Assured is modernizing insurance claims processing by building software that powers decisioning for large insurers. We replace manual, error-prone workflows with scalable, ML-augmented systems that help clients detect, prevent, and respond to fraud. Our teams focus on reliability, explainability, and customer impact while operating in a fast-moving, collaborative environment. This role will be based in the UAE (Dubai) with a hybrid working model and will partner closely with global product and engineering teams.

Skills & tools

Fraud engineeringRiskNode.jsTypeScriptReactGraphQLPythonDockerPostgreSQLAWSMachine LearningAPI Designteam leadership

What the team is looking for

Use this list as a quick fit check before you apply.

  1. 018+ years exp
  2. 023+ years management
  3. 03High-growth exp
  4. 04Hands-on engineer
  5. 05Systems thinking
  6. 06Clear communicator
  7. 07Mentorship ability
  8. 08Fraud systems
  9. 09API design
  10. 10UAE work eligibility